By combining an application delivery controller (ADC) and a next-gen web application firewall (WAF), a robust security solution that conforms to the principles of a Zero Trust security framework can be achieved. Think of it as washing your car after a long journey on muddy and debris-strewn roads. First, you hose down your car to eliminate the bulk of the debris. Then, you may need to use a brush to remove the more stubbornly attached dirt and grime. However, relying solely on a brush would be ineffective because it is designed for the more specialized task. The same goes with a hose as it is designed only for general cleaning. Similarly in cybersecurity, the ADC efficiently sifts through the myriad of threats, while the next-gen WAF efficiently provides defense against more sophisticated web attacks.

To explain how this layered defense works, let’s start with the ADC. ADCs can provide load balancing and TLS offloading, which can help reduce the attack surface by minimizing the number of entry points into the system. This minimizes the effectiveness of volume-based attacks, such as DDoS or brute force attacks. On the other hand, next-gen WAFs can provide deep packet inspection and advanced threat detection capabilities, enabling them to identify and block attacks such as account takeover (ATO), known CVEs, injections, cross-site scripting (XSS), and other OWASP Top 10 attacks.

A next-gen WAF uses context-aware inspection and behavioral analysis to block sophisticated attacks like ATO and zero-day exploits. Unlike traditional WAFs, A10’s solution powered by Fastly delivers accurate detection with no learning period.

An ADC handles load balancing, TLS offloading, and volume-based attack protection. A WAF inspects HTTP traffic to block application-layer threats. Together, they provide coverage across the full threat spectrum.

A next-gen WAF protects against SQL injection, XSS, ATO, known CVEs, all OWASP Top 10 categories, API abuse, bot-driven attacks, and zero-day vulnerabilities through behavioral analysis and context-based detection.
